About Us

Centro San Bonifacio's mission is to promote personal and collective self-development within the immigrant Hispanic community through concrete projects based on real needs related to health, education, solidarity and human rights. As an egalitarian organizational model and as members of the very community we serve, we integrate a collective decision-making process with a commitment to mutual responsibility. Centro San Bonifacio is managed and directed by, and our programs serve and are implemented by recently immigrated Latino residents of the local area. Centro San Bonifacio is dedicated to improving the quality of life for Latino families through community organizing and leadership development, and using methodologies and approaches commonly employed in Latin America. These include popular education, small grassroots projects, and peer-to-peer education.
